IaaS for Enterprises: Custom Solutions for Large Organizations

11 Nov 2024 by Datacenters.com Colocation

Infrastructure as a Service (IaaS) has transformed how companies manage their computing needs. For large enterprises, the ability to tailor these cloud-based services offers a flexible, cost-effective solution that scales with their growth.  


What is IaaS? 


IaaS provides businesses with virtualized computing resources over the cloud. Instead of maintaining physical hardware, companies can rent processing power, storage, networking, and other essential services from cloud providers. This model helps businesses avoid the costs, maintenance, and limitations of traditional in-house infrastructure. Large enterprises, in particular, benefit from IaaS as it supports growth and adapts to evolving needs without requiring substantial hardware investments. 


Why Large Enterprises Choose IaaS 


Large organizations often face complex infrastructure demands. They manage substantial data volumes, require high processing power, and operate across multiple regions. IaaS caters to these needs by offering flexibility, scalability, and reliability. Here are some key reasons why enterprises increasingly turn to IaaS: 


Cost Savings: By eliminating upfront hardware expenses, IaaS enables enterprises to reduce capital expenditure and only pay for the resources they use. 


Scalability: IaaS allows companies to scale resources up or down instantly, adapting to fluctuating demand without overprovisioning or compromising performance. 


Business Continuity: With disaster recovery and data backup solutions, IaaS minimizes downtime and keeps critical data safe, which is crucial for global operations. 


Global Accessibility: IaaS lets teams access resources from any location, enabling effective collaboration across borders and time zones. 


Core Benefits of IaaS for Large Organizations 


1. Cost-Efficiency 


Traditional data centers require significant upfront investments and ongoing maintenance. IaaS offers a more cost-effective approach by letting companies use resources on a pay-as-you-go model. This approach allows enterprises to avoid the costs associated with purchasing, storing, and managing hardware, reducing both capital and operational expenses. Companies can allocate resources more effectively, focusing budgets on innovation and expansion rather than infrastructure. 


2. Agility and Scalability 


Large enterprises need the ability to adapt rapidly to market shifts. IaaS provides instant scalability, allowing businesses to increase or decrease resources based on demand. For instance, during high-traffic events, enterprises can quickly allocate more computing power to handle the load. Once demand normalizes, they can scale back, ensuring cost-efficiency and optimized performance. 


3. Enhanced Security 


Security is a top priority for enterprises managing sensitive data. IaaS providers offer advanced security measures such as encryption, firewalls, and multi-factor authentication. Large enterprises can customize security layers to comply with regulatory standards like GDPR or HIPAA. These protections ensure that data remains secure, even as it moves across the cloud. 


4. Disaster Recovery and Business Continuity 


Disaster recovery is essential for large organizations with complex operations. IaaS provides backup and recovery options, helping enterprises safeguard their data from natural disasters, cyber threats, or hardware failures. By hosting data in multiple regions, IaaS ensures quick recovery times, keeping businesses operational even in emergencies. 


Customizing IaaS for Enterprise Needs 


Custom IaaS solutions allow enterprises to tailor infrastructure configurations, ensuring that resources align with specific business goals. Here’s how companies can customize IaaS to meet unique needs: 


Hybrid and Multi-Cloud Strategies 


Many large enterprises opt for hybrid or multi-cloud environments. A hybrid approach combines on-premises and cloud resources, offering more control over sensitive data while benefiting from cloud scalability. Multi-cloud strategies use multiple IaaS providers, allowing companies to choose the best services from each provider. This approach enhances redundancy, optimizes performance, and prevents vendor lock-in. 


Enhanced Security and Compliance 


Industries like finance, healthcare, and government must adhere to strict regulatory standards. Custom IaaS solutions let enterprises configure security measures to meet these requirements, including data encryption, logging, and identity management. Compliance with regulations like GDPR, HIPAA, and SOC 2 becomes more manageable, ensuring data protection and legal adherence. 


Custom Network Configurations 


Enterprises often have complex networking needs. IaaS allows companies to customize virtual networks, enabling faster data transfer, reduced latency, and enhanced security. Custom configurations help organizations optimize traffic flow, ensuring smooth operations across distributed teams and data centers. 


Challenges of Implementing IaaS in Large Enterprises 


While IaaS offers numerous benefits, there are challenges associated with its implementation: 


Data Migration and Integration 


Migrating large amounts of data from on-premises infrastructure to the cloud is complex. Compatibility issues and data loss risks make integration challenging. Enterprises must plan migrations carefully, working with IaaS providers to ensure a smooth transition. 


Performance and Latency Concerns 


For global enterprises, latency can impact user experience. Custom network setups, such as using Content Delivery Networks (CDNs), can mitigate this issue. IaaS providers often offer options to optimize latency based on location, improving speed and responsiveness. 


Managing Costs and Budgeting 


IaaS costs can fluctuate based on resource usage, making budgeting difficult. Enterprises need effective monitoring to manage spending. Many IaaS providers offer tools to track resource usage and predict costs, helping businesses stay within budget while benefiting from cloud resources. 


Successful IaaS Implementation by Large Enterprises 


Netflix and AWS 


Netflix uses AWS for content delivery, scalability, and storage, supporting millions of global users. AWS helps Netflix handle high traffic demands, ensuring consistent performance even during peak times. 


Capital One and Microsoft Azure 


Capital One, a major financial services company, migrated to Microsoft Azure for enhanced security and compliance with financial regulations. Azure’s hybrid capabilities enable Capital One to manage sensitive data securely while using cloud resources. 


eBay and Google Cloud 


eBay utilizes Google Cloud for data analytics and machine learning, analyzing buyer trends to improve user experience. Google Cloud’s powerful tools help eBay process vast amounts of data efficiently, giving them insights to enhance customer engagement. 


Future Trends in IaaS for Large Enterprises 


As technology evolves, IaaS is set to become even more integral to large enterprises. Here are some trends shaping the future of IaaS: 


Edge Computing Integration 


IaaS providers are integrating edge computing to process data closer to its source, improving speed and reducing latency. This approach is valuable for enterprises that rely on real-time data, like those in IoT or autonomous vehicle development. 


AI-Driven Infrastructure Management 


Artificial Intelligence (AI) is streamlining infrastructure management, automating tasks like workload balancing, resource allocation, and security monitoring. This automation frees up IT teams to focus on strategic projects, optimizing performance and reducing costs. 


Quantum Computing Potential 


Although still emerging, quantum computing has the potential to transform IaaS. Quantum-powered infrastructure could revolutionize fields like drug discovery, financial modeling, and logistics by enabling faster data processing and more accurate predictions. 


Sustainable IaaS Solutions 


As environmental concerns grow, enterprises are looking for sustainable solutions. IaaS providers are investing in eco-friendly infrastructure, reducing energy consumption, and adopting green practices. These sustainable practices help enterprises reduce their carbon footprint, aligning with global efforts to combat climate change. 


For large enterprises, IaaS provides a scalable, secure, and cost-effective infrastructure solution. Custom IaaS options allow companies to tailor resources to their specific needs, from compliance and security to networking and performance optimization. As the IaaS landscape evolves, enterprises have an opportunity to leverage advanced features like edge computing, AI-driven automation, and sustainable practices to stay competitive. Embracing custom IaaS solutions is more than a technology choice; it’s a strategic move that can enhance agility, innovation, and resilience in a rapidly changing market. 

Author

Datacenters.com Colocation

Datacenters.com provides consulting and engineering support around colocation and has developed a platform for Datacenter Colocation providers to compete for your business. It takes just 2-3 minutes to create and submit a customized colocation RFP that will automatically engage you and your business with the industry leading datacenter providers in the world. 

Datacenters.com provides a platform to view and research all the datacenter locations and compare and analyze the different attributes of each datacenter. Check out our Colocation Marketplace to view pricing from top colocation providers.  

Subscribe

Subscribe to Our Newsletter to Receive All Posts in Your Inbox!